💬 Nutrition Q&A: Smores Pie
How might Smores Pie affect blood sugar?
With 62g of carbs and 32g of sugar against just 1g of fiber, this will cause a rapid blood sugar spike. If you have diabetes or prediabetes, this isn't a good choice.
Is Smores Pie heart-healthy?
The 18g of total fat includes 10g of saturated fat, which is nearly half the daily limit in a single serving. Combined with the high sugar content, this isn't aligned with heart-healthy eating patterns.
How does Smores Pie fit a low-sodium diet?
At 509.6mg per serving, this exceeds the sodium target for a single food item on a low-sodium diet. You'd want to account for this carefully if you're watching your salt intake.
Is Smores Pie gluten-free?
No, this contains wheat flour as a primary ingredient and also includes malted barley, making it unsuitable for a gluten-free diet.
What should I watch out for with Smores Pie?
This dessert packs 32g of sugar in a single serving—more than two-thirds of the daily limit for many people. The combination of high fructose corn syrup and added sugars dominates the ingredient list, and at only 1g of fiber and 3g of protein, there's minimal nutrition to balance out the sweetness.
